Resistance training: How to stay strong as you age

Oct 19, 2023
In this discussion, Brad Schoenfeld, a renowned professor of exercise science, shares insights on how to maintain muscle mass as we age. He emphasizes the importance of resistance training in combating muscle loss and debunks myths surrounding its benefits. Nutrition plays a crucial role, especially how hormonal changes during menopause affect muscle maintenance. Listeners learn that strength training doesn’t require heavy weights—lighter weights can be equally effective. Overall, consistency and focus on major muscle groups are key to aging gracefully.

Quick takeaways

  • Resistance training can help maintain and build muscle strength, reducing the risk of frailty, falls, and fractures as we age.
  • Using lighter weights that challenge the muscles can still lead to muscle growth, making it a viable option for individuals with joint mobility issues or limitations.

The importance of maintaining muscle strength as we age

As we age, our muscles naturally start to shrink and weaken, which puts us at risk of frailty, falls, and fractures. This can have significant negative impacts on our health and functional independence. However, it is not inevitable, and resistance training can help us maintain and even build muscle strength, reducing the risk of these negative outcomes.
